“Things will slow down later in the year,” we always tell ourselves about December and the prospects that the seemingly relentless flow of new music might subside then. Well, it’s not happening. So it is with mid-summer excitement that we share new music from Incan Abraham, Milo Greene, Maria Taylor, Rodney & John, Easyfriend and Magic Bronson on tonight’s L.A. Buzz Bands Show. Tune in to KCSN (88.5 FM, streaming at KCSN.org) at 9 p.m. to hear those artists — and more who have shows coming up in the next week weeks, like the Shelters, Deap Vally, Big Search, Elle Belle, ExSage, Sego and Rainbow Arabia.
